Hey, I have a custom made keyboard with ZMK firmware (normally it works as bluetooth keyboard, but I connected it via cable). When I directly connect the keyboard to the host with cable, it works as expected and here is my hid dump
However, when I connect this to the Deskhop, it does not work. Is there a problem with my hid report? There is a flag which enables USB Boot mode while compiling, I also enabled that flag, but still non functioning.
